And I have a cervicle radiopathy, IOW, I broke my neck 30 yrs ago in a car accident and had my C4-5-6 fused. No problems until this itching. And as crazy as this itching is...making me, it's not enough to get relief from the nerve that is being compressed as a result. When it is lightly compressed it "excites" the nerve transmitters to the dermatome (place on skin) that corresponds with that particular root nerve between C5-6. I supposed a harder compression would result in pain, and for that, there is spinal surgery to relieve the compressed nerve.
